Japan may be known for its sake but beer is everywhere! There are beer festivals all year round.  All of the beer gardens come out to play in summer.  What seems like all major department stores have a rooftop beer garden. Wander around Tokyo enough and you are sure to find a Kirin Ichiban Garden.

The offerings at Kirin Beer Garden

This year (2016), it wasn’t just beer! Different booths/food trucks made it feel like a festival.  A map was on the Kirin Beer Garden menu.  Options of pizza, fries, and a grill with multiple options.  

The fun part? Beer from different breweries – yet all Kirin!  Every summer I notice “special can” Kirin and never could figure out what it was.  Apparently, each of Kirin’s breweries does there own special run (or that’s my understanding at least).  Throughout the summer, you can try three different types each week from 38 different breweries across the country.

Kirin Beer Garden Atmosphere

When we got there, it was a weekday early afternoon and the place was hopping!  We were happy to find a stand-up table. Wood planked floors and retractable sunshades finished the venue off. I wish I’d had the opportunity to go back at night (Tokyo summer days are HOT), maybe next year I’ll come across one again!
